
2026年6月9日(火) 2時
論文ロボットAIの失敗を「その場で治す」新技術
ロボット操作AI は訓練した環境では強いが、照明が変わったり視点が違ったりすると失敗しやすい。この研究は、AI の重みを変えずに実行時に失敗を検出して自動修正する仕組みを提案。成功率が70%から74%に向上。
この研究のポイント
- 1.
何を調べたか
ロボットAI が照明変化や視点の異なる環境で失敗する問題を、学習済みモデルに『失敗検知と修正モジュール』を被せることで解決。訓練や重み変更は不要。
- 2.
見えてきたこと
グリッパーセンサーと腕の運動学から『つかみ失敗』『運搬失敗』『置き下ろし失敗』の3種類を検知し、制御理論(制御バリア関数)で安全な動きに修正する。
- 3.
私たちにとっての意味
既存のロボットAI に後付けでき、成功率が約5%向上。複数のモデルに対応できるため、実運用の「保険」として機能する可能性がある。
著者Fan Zhang, Seongbin Park, Baharan Mirzasoleiman, Shariar Talebi, Nader Sehatbakhsh
AIが気になってること
?『中間層の信号から3D位置を推定』って、要するにロボットが『今、物がどこにあるのか』を自分で認識するってこと?
正確には、その『外側に番人を置く』という仕組みの中で、ロボットが自分で認識してるんですよね。ニューラルネットワークの中間層というのは、入力画像を処理する過程で生まれる『中途半端な信号』みたいなもの。最終的な「どう動くか」という出力になる一歩手前のレイヤーです。その段階では、実はAIが「物体がこの辺にある」という情報をもう拾い出してる。研究チームはそこに目をつけて、その中間信号を別ルートで3D位置推定に流用してるわけです。だから『認識』という言い方は半分正しくて、実は既にAIが学習の過程で掴んでいた『物の位置感覚』を、検出と修正に回転させただけとも言えそう。新しく目玉センサーをつけるのではなく、ロボットの中身にもう存在してた情報を活用する。そこが後付けできる理由でもあります。
『中間層の信号から3D位置を推定』って、要するにロボットが『今、物がどこにあるのか』を自分で認識するってこと?
正確には、その『外側に番人を置く』という仕組みの中で、ロボットが自分で認識してるんですよね。ニューラルネットワークの中間層というのは、入力画像を処理する過程で生まれる『中途半端な信号』みたいなもの。最終的な「どう動くか」という出力になる一歩手前のレイヤーです。その段階では、実はAIが「物体がこの辺にある」という情報をもう拾い出してる。研究チームはそこに目をつけて、その中間信号を別ルートで3D位置推定に流用してるわけです。だから『認識』という言い方は半分正しくて、実は既にAIが学習の過程で掴んでいた『物の位置感覚』を、検出と修正に回転させただけとも言えそう。新しく目玉センサーをつけるのではなく、ロボットの中身にもう存在してた情報を活用する。そこが後付けできる理由でもあります。
AIAIからの回答
正確には、その『外側に番人を置く』という仕組みの中で、ロボットが自分で認識してるんですよね。ニューラルネットワークの中間層というのは、入力画像を処理する過程で生まれる『中途半端な信号』みたいなもの。最終的な「どう動くか」という出力になる一歩手前のレイヤーです。その段階では、実はAIが「物体がこの辺にある」という情報をもう拾い出してる。研究チームはそこに目をつけて、その中間信号を別ルートで3D位置推定に流用してるわけです。だから『認識』という言い方は半分正しくて、実は既にAIが学習の過程で掴んでいた『物の位置感覚』を、検出と修正に回転させただけとも言えそう。新しく目玉センサーをつけるのではなく、ロボットの中身にもう存在してた情報を活用する。そこが後付けできる理由でもあります。
まだ回答がありません
ログインすると、回答を投稿できます
?工場で働いてるロボットが失敗したら、今は人間が対応してるけど、この技術があれば作業を止めずに続けられるってこと?
全く止めずに続けるかはロボットの仕事の種類に左右されそうです。
この技術は「失敗を検出して、その場で修正する」という仕組みなので、修正できる失敗は限定的なんですね。記事の例なら、つかみ損ねた物を別の角度から掴み直す、置き下ろしに失敗した荷物を安全に置く、といった単発の失敗には対応できる。でも、複雑に絡んだ状況、たとえば複数の物が崩れ落ちるような連鎖的な失敗には対応しきれないかもしれません。
むしろ現実的には「人間が駆けつけるまでの時間を稼ぐ」「小さな失敗で全体が停止する頻度を減らす」という使われ方になると考えられます。工場の流れ作業では、1分の遅延も後工程に波及するので、その5%の成功率向上だけでも、人間の介入頻度は意外と減るかもしれません。完全自動化ではなく「ロボットが自力で解決できる失敗を増やす」という部分最適が、実務的には価値があるという見方もできそうです。
工場で働いてるロボットが失敗したら、今は人間が対応してるけど、この技術があれば作業を止めずに続けられるってこと?
全く止めずに続けるかはロボットの仕事の種類に左右されそうです。 この技術は「失敗を検出して、その場で修正する」という仕組みなので、修正できる失敗は限定的なんですね。記事の例なら、つかみ損ねた物を別の角度から掴み直す、置き下ろしに失敗した荷物を安全に置く、といった単発の失敗には対応できる。でも、複雑に絡んだ状況、たとえば複数の物が崩れ落ちるような連鎖的な失敗には対応しきれないかもしれません。 むしろ現実的には「人間が駆けつけるまでの時間を稼ぐ」「小さな失敗で全体が停止する頻度を減らす」という使われ方になると考えられます。工場の流れ作業では、1分の遅延も後工程に波及するので、その5%の成功率向上だけでも、人間の介入頻度は意外と減るかもしれません。完全自動化ではなく「ロボットが自力で解決できる失敗を増やす」という部分最適が、実務的には価値があるという見方もできそうです。
AIAIからの回答
全く止めずに続けるかはロボットの仕事の種類に左右されそうです。
この技術は「失敗を検出して、その場で修正する」という仕組みなので、修正できる失敗は限定的なんですね。記事の例なら、つかみ損ねた物を別の角度から掴み直す、置き下ろしに失敗した荷物を安全に置く、といった単発の失敗には対応できる。でも、複雑に絡んだ状況、たとえば複数の物が崩れ落ちるような連鎖的な失敗には対応しきれないかもしれません。
むしろ現実的には「人間が駆けつけるまでの時間を稼ぐ」「小さな失敗で全体が停止する頻度を減らす」という使われ方になると考えられます。工場の流れ作業では、1分の遅延も後工程に波及するので、その5%の成功率向上だけでも、人間の介入頻度は意外と減るかもしれません。完全自動化ではなく「ロボットが自力で解決できる失敗を増やす」という部分最適が、実務的には価値があるという見方もできそうです。
まだ回答がありません
ログインすると、回答を投稿できます
?ロボットAIは訓練環境から違う環境に出ると弱くなるって、前からずっと言われてた問題なの?
ずっと言われてた問題です。機械学習の文脈では「ドメイン・シフト」と呼ばれているんですが、これは AI が登場した当初から指摘されている根本的な課題。画像認識でも、自動運転でも、ロボット制御でも、同じ壁にぶつかってきた。
ただ、重要な背景として、ここ数年で深刻さが目立ってきたという側面があります。AI が「実際に物を動かすロボット」になると、訓練環境と実環境のズレが単なる認識エラーではなく、破損やけが、生産ラインの停止といった現実的な被害に直結するから。画像認識の精度が99%から98%に落ちるのと違い、「つかみ損ねて物を落とす」「腕が誤動作する」という事態が起きやすいのです。
だから解決策も従来とは違う。机上の再学習ではなく、「実運用中に失敗を検知して即座に軌道修正する」という発想。これは、AI を完璧にするのではなく、AI の限界を認めた上で、その外側で救済する設計思想。古い問題に対して、実用化の段階で初めて真摯に向き合う技術が出てきた、という見方もできそうです。
ロボットAIは訓練環境から違う環境に出ると弱くなるって、前からずっと言われてた問題なの?
ずっと言われてた問題です。機械学習の文脈では「ドメイン・シフト」と呼ばれているんですが、これは AI が登場した当初から指摘されている根本的な課題。画像認識でも、自動運転でも、ロボット制御でも、同じ壁にぶつかってきた。 ただ、重要な背景として、ここ数年で深刻さが目立ってきたという側面があります。AI が「実際に物を動かすロボット」になると、訓練環境と実環境のズレが単なる認識エラーではなく、破損やけが、生産ラインの停止といった現実的な被害に直結するから。画像認識の精度が99%から98%に落ちるのと違い、「つかみ損ねて物を落とす」「腕が誤動作する」という事態が起きやすいのです。 だから解決策も従来とは違う。机上の再学習ではなく、「実運用中に失敗を検知して即座に軌道修正する」という発想。これは、AI を完璧にするのではなく、AI の限界を認めた上で、その外側で救済する設計思想。古い問題に対して、実用化の段階で初めて真摯に向き合う技術が出てきた、という見方もできそうです。
AIAIからの回答
ずっと言われてた問題です。機械学習の文脈では「ドメイン・シフト」と呼ばれているんですが、これは AI が登場した当初から指摘されている根本的な課題。画像認識でも、自動運転でも、ロボット制御でも、同じ壁にぶつかってきた。
ただ、重要な背景として、ここ数年で深刻さが目立ってきたという側面があります。AI が「実際に物を動かすロボット」になると、訓練環境と実環境のズレが単なる認識エラーではなく、破損やけが、生産ラインの停止といった現実的な被害に直結するから。画像認識の精度が99%から98%に落ちるのと違い、「つかみ損ねて物を落とす」「腕が誤動作する」という事態が起きやすいのです。
だから解決策も従来とは違う。机上の再学習ではなく、「実運用中に失敗を検知して即座に軌道修正する」という発想。これは、AI を完璧にするのではなく、AI の限界を認めた上で、その外側で救済する設計思想。古い問題に対して、実用化の段階で初めて真摯に向き合う技術が出てきた、という見方もできそうです。
まだ回答がありません
ログインすると、回答を投稿できます
?『AIそのものは手をつけず、外側に番人を置く』って、要するに『完璧なAIを作る』じゃなくて『AIの失敗を受け入れつつ補う』という発想なの?
まさにそこが、この研究の視点の転換なんですよね。
従来は「AIを完璧に訓練する」が前提でした。新しい環境に対応させるなら、データを集めて再学習させる。つまり根本解決を目指す。でも現実のロボットは環境が無限に変わるから、完璧さの追求は終わらない。
この研究が面白いのは「AIは不完全なままでいい、その代わり失敗した瞬間を拾う仕組みを作ろう」という割り切り方です。成功率が70%から74%へ、たった5%の向上ですが、その5%を「AI自体の改良」ではなく「失敗の検出と回避」で補う。
生物に例えると、完璧な脳を持つ人間より、「あ、危ない」と気づいて身体が反応する反射神経の方が生き残る確率が高いみたいなものかもしれません。AIはタスク実行に特化し、失敗検出はセンサーと簡単なロジックに任せる。役割分担によって、全体として堅牢になる感覚と言えそうです。
『AIそのものは手をつけず、外側に番人を置く』って、要するに『完璧なAIを作る』じゃなくて『AIの失敗を受け入れつつ補う』という発想なの?
まさにそこが、この研究の視点の転換なんですよね。 従来は「AIを完璧に訓練する」が前提でした。新しい環境に対応させるなら、データを集めて再学習させる。つまり根本解決を目指す。でも現実のロボットは環境が無限に変わるから、完璧さの追求は終わらない。 この研究が面白いのは「AIは不完全なままでいい、その代わり失敗した瞬間を拾う仕組みを作ろう」という割り切り方です。成功率が70%から74%へ、たった5%の向上ですが、その5%を「AI自体の改良」ではなく「失敗の検出と回避」で補う。 生物に例えると、完璧な脳を持つ人間より、「あ、危ない」と気づいて身体が反応する反射神経の方が生き残る確率が高いみたいなものかもしれません。AIはタスク実行に特化し、失敗検出はセンサーと簡単なロジックに任せる。役割分担によって、全体として堅牢になる感覚と言えそうです。
AIAIからの回答
まさにそこが、この研究の視点の転換なんですよね。
従来は「AIを完璧に訓練する」が前提でした。新しい環境に対応させるなら、データを集めて再学習させる。つまり根本解決を目指す。でも現実のロボットは環境が無限に変わるから、完璧さの追求は終わらない。
この研究が面白いのは「AIは不完全なままでいい、その代わり失敗した瞬間を拾う仕組みを作ろう」という割り切り方です。成功率が70%から74%へ、たった5%の向上ですが、その5%を「AI自体の改良」ではなく「失敗の検出と回避」で補う。
生物に例えると、完璧な脳を持つ人間より、「あ、危ない」と気づいて身体が反応する反射神経の方が生き残る確率が高いみたいなものかもしれません。AIはタスク実行に特化し、失敗検出はセンサーと簡単なロジックに任せる。役割分担によって、全体として堅牢になる感覚と言えそうです。
まだ回答がありません
ログインすると、回答を投稿できます
?成功率が70%から74%への改善って、数字としては小さく見えるけど、実際のロボット作業だと何が変わるの?
4%の向上は、見た目より現場では大きいんですよね。
70%というのは、10回やって3回失敗する割合。これを繰り返せば、最終的に目標を達成するまでに何十回も試し直さないといけません。いっぽう74%なら10回で2.6回失敗。見た目は1回弱の改善ですが、作業全体の成功までの「試行回数」で見ると、短くなり方が大きい。製造業で言えば、一つのタスクを完遂するのに何倍の時間がかかるか、という差になってくるわけです。
さらに実務的には、ロボットの失敗は単なる「やり直し」では済まない場面も多い。物を落とせば壊れるし、精密作業なら周辺機器に傷をつけるかもしれない。医療や危険物の運搬なら失敗そのものが許されません。つまり「成功率を上げる」は、不良率を減らすだけでなく、二次的な損害まで防ぐ効果がある。
この技術の本当の価値は、数字の改善より、AIを作り直さずに「後付けで直せる」という柔軟性にあるのかもしれません。
成功率が70%から74%への改善って、数字としては小さく見えるけど、実際のロボット作業だと何が変わるの?
4%の向上は、見た目より現場では大きいんですよね。 70%というのは、10回やって3回失敗する割合。これを繰り返せば、最終的に目標を達成するまでに何十回も試し直さないといけません。いっぽう74%なら10回で2.6回失敗。見た目は1回弱の改善ですが、作業全体の成功までの「試行回数」で見ると、短くなり方が大きい。製造業で言えば、一つのタスクを完遂するのに何倍の時間がかかるか、という差になってくるわけです。 さらに実務的には、ロボットの失敗は単なる「やり直し」では済まない場面も多い。物を落とせば壊れるし、精密作業なら周辺機器に傷をつけるかもしれない。医療や危険物の運搬なら失敗そのものが許されません。つまり「成功率を上げる」は、不良率を減らすだけでなく、二次的な損害まで防ぐ効果がある。 この技術の本当の価値は、数字の改善より、AIを作り直さずに「後付けで直せる」という柔軟性にあるのかもしれません。
AIAIからの回答
4%の向上は、見た目より現場では大きいんですよね。
70%というのは、10回やって3回失敗する割合。これを繰り返せば、最終的に目標を達成するまでに何十回も試し直さないといけません。いっぽう74%なら10回で2.6回失敗。見た目は1回弱の改善ですが、作業全体の成功までの「試行回数」で見ると、短くなり方が大きい。製造業で言えば、一つのタスクを完遂するのに何倍の時間がかかるか、という差になってくるわけです。
さらに実務的には、ロボットの失敗は単なる「やり直し」では済まない場面も多い。物を落とせば壊れるし、精密作業なら周辺機器に傷をつけるかもしれない。医療や危険物の運搬なら失敗そのものが許されません。つまり「成功率を上げる」は、不良率を減らすだけでなく、二次的な損害まで防ぐ効果がある。
この技術の本当の価値は、数字の改善より、AIを作り直さずに「後付けで直せる」という柔軟性にあるのかもしれません。
まだ回答がありません
ログインすると、回答を投稿できます